What Makes a Robot Vacuum the very best?
When thinking about a robot vacuum, a number of factors come into play:
- Suction Power: The efficiency of a robot vacuum typically boils down to its suction ability. Greater suction power usually permits the vacuum to clean much better, specifically in homes with animals or heavy foot traffic.
- Navigation Technology: Efficient navigation systems boost a robot vacuum's capability to clean completely and effectively. Functions like mapping and challenge detection are critical.
- Battery Life: A longer battery life means more extensive cleaning sessions without disruptions. It's essential for homes with larger areas.
- Smart Features: Integration with smart home systems, use of mobile apps, and voice control abilities can substantially improve the user experience.
- Maintenance Requirements: Ease of maintenance, such as emptying dust bins and cleaning brushes, can influence the convenience of a robot vacuum.
- Sound Levels: Some vacuums operate more silently than others, making them ideal for homes with children or pets.
Table 1: Key Features of Top Robot Vacuums
| Brand name/ Model | Suction Power (Pa) | Navigation Technology | Battery Life (min) | Smart Features | Sound Level (dB) |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| iRobot Roomba s9+ | 2200 | Advanced Mapping | 120 | Alexa, Google Assistant | 65 |
| Roborock S7 | 2500 | Lidar Navigation | 180 | App Control | 67 |
| Ecovacs Deebot Ozmo T8 AIVI | 3000 | Smart Navigation | 180 | AI Recognition | 65 |
| Neato Botvac D7 | 2000 | Laser Navigation | 120 | Mobile phone Control | 67 |
| Shark IQ Robot | 1800 | Smart Mapping | 90 | Voice Control | 68 |

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. How do I keep my robot vacuum?
- Routine upkeep consists of clearing the dust bin, cleaning the brushes, and inspecting sensors for dust build-up. Cleaning the filters as recommended by the manufacturer is also necessary.
2. Can robot vacuums deal with carpets?
- Yes, a lot of modern-day robot vacuums are developed to manage numerous surface areas, consisting of carpets. Vacuum models differ in their effectiveness, so consider one with adjustable suction power for carpets.
3. Are robot vacuums worth the financial investment?
- For lots of, the benefit and time saved surpass the preliminary cost. They can help maintain a cleaner home with less manual effort.
4. Do robot vacuums require Wi-Fi?
- While lots of robot vacuums use smart functions through mobile apps that require Wi-Fi, basic cleaning functions can often be used without an internet connection.
5. How long do robot vacuums typically last?
- Most robot vacuums can last between 5 to 10 years, depending upon use, brand quality, and upkeep.
